An allegory is a story, poem, or picture that can be interpreted to reveal a hidden meaning, typically a moral or political one. Web20 uur geleden · Allegory is a simple story which has a symbolic and more complex level of meaning. Characters, setting, objects and colours can all stand for or represent other bigger ideas.
Web25 jan. 2024 · An allegory is a story that is used to represent a more general message about real-life (historical) issues and/or events. WebAllegory A literary work in which nearly all of the characters, events, settings, and other literal elements of the story have a second, symbolic meaning. In most cases, allegories …
WebThe act of interpreting a story as if each object in it had an allegorical meaning is called allegoresis. If we wish to be more exact, an allegory is an act of interpretation, a way of understanding, rather than a genre in and of itself.
